lucasFeb 1, (THAINDIAN NEWS) George Lucas, the brain behind “Star Wars,” has declared that the next production that will be hitting the theaters from his stable will be a musical. Needless to say, this latest venture is going to be rather close to the heart of the screenwriter, director and producer, and a bit nostalgic too. His first break in the film industry had been with a musical, the Francis Ford Coppola directed “Finian’s Rainbow.” The production of the latest musical venture will mark a return to the genre after a long period of almost 50 years.

The film has not yet been titled, at least, the name has not yet been given out to the public. Not much is known about the film, except that the storyline involves fairies, and that it is going to be completely CGI, that is, a completely animated film. It is being directed by Kevin Munroe, and the script has been penned by David Berenbaum, the same who had scripted the story of “The Spiderwick Chronicles.” It is also believed that the movie would contain a number of songs.

It has been reported that the pre-production of the film is already in progress at the Skywalker Ranch Production Facility at the Marin County in California. The details are being given such top secret priority that it is not even known so far whether the producer was the one who had come up with the story or not, and the story is a complete hush hush. It is being expected that he has, as he generally does for his home productions. The authorities in Lucasfilm, the production company of George Lucas, have refused to comment on the project.
